diff --git a/templates/crate/source.html b/templates/crate/source.html
index 14da8d1c3..1dc2a62d5 100644
--- a/templates/crate/source.html
+++ b/templates/crate/source.html
@@ -86,11 +86,11 @@
{# Text files or files which mime starts with `text` #}
{%- elif file.mime == "text/plain" || file.mime|split_first("/") == Some("text") -%}
- {{ "file-alt"|far(false, false, "") }}
+ {{ "file-lines"|far(false, false, "") }}
{# Binary files and any unrecognized types #}
{% else -%}
- {{ "file-archive"|far(false, false, "") }}
+ {{ "file"|far(false, false, "") }}
{%- endif -%}
{{ file.name }}